Muthoot Capital Services reported a net loss of ₹466.99 lakhs in Q1 FY26 (quarter ended June 30, 2025), compared to a profit of ₹1,080.01 lakhs in Q1 FY25, with EPS turning negative at ₹(2.84) vs ₹6.57. Total income grew ~47% YoY to ₹14,749.72 lakhs, but expenses surged to ₹15,366.43 lakhs, driven by a sharp rise in finance costs (₹7,509 lakhs vs ₹4,370 lakhs) and impairment provisions on financial instruments (₹2,668 lakhs vs ₹486 lakhs). Loan book expanded to ₹3,23,874 lakhs from ₹2,17,885 lakhs YoY. Asset quality improved with GNPA ratio at 5.76% (vs 9.84%) and Net NPA at 2.70% (vs 3.41%). The Board also appointed K. Venkatachalam Aiyer & Co as Tax Auditor for FY25-26, recommended a new Secretarial Auditor, continuation of an Independent Director beyond age 75, and a revision in remuneration of the Whole-Time Director, all subject to shareholder approval at the AGM on September 19, 2025.
The swing to a quarterly loss, driven by rising borrowing costs and higher credit provisions, is likely to weigh negatively on the stock in the short term, even though the loan book growth and improved NPA ratios suggest underlying business expansion. Investors should watch for further commentary on asset quality trends and margin recovery.
